Assistant GM - Tech (up to 110k pm)

A local conglomerate is looking for an Assistane General Manager to overseee IT, Cloud, DevOps opprtunities. This successful candidate would have strong stakholder/ vendor management experience; ability to lead vision and strategy across teams.

Role

  • Designing, deploying, operating and managing IT infrastructure and IT service
  • Lead and manage infrastructure teams to provide high quality IT service with SLA to business
  • Providing and managing IT budget to achieve business operation and project goal
  • Researching new technology to enhance IT service and platform to improve business operation performance

Responsibilities

  • Study business challenges and provide solution to business
    • Provide infrastructure services vision, enable innovation and leverage IT trends that can create business value consistent with the company’s requirements and expectations
    • Establish channels in understanding businesses needs and challenges
    • Understand business pipelines and implication on IT resources requirement and manage accordingly
    • Proactively participate in business development activities to promote IT capabilities and values
  • Manage and support IT Service
    • Provide IT directions and solutions on business requirements and operation challenges
    • Closely monitor IT KPIs and ensure high system availability
    • Provides quality service to end users in needs analysis, solution recommendation, vendor selection, implementation, training, and post-installation support
    • Determines pertinent information required by management in making effective decisions
    • Ensures that the gathering, processing, distribution and use of this information occur in a timely, accurate and cost effective manner through on-going review and education programs
    • Ensure information / reports to principals are provided on time accurately
  • Project and Budget Management
    • Lead, supervise or consult on projects to minimise risk, ensure on-time, on-budget and on-scope delivery
    • Lead all infrastructure projects and technology upgrade projects
    • Creates and executes project work plans and revises as appropriate to meet changing needs and requirements
    • Identifies resources needed and assigns individual responsibilities
    • Manages day-to-day operational aspects of a project and scope
    • Prepares for engagement reviews and quality assurance procedures
    • Minimises exposure and risk on project
    • Ensures project documents are complete, current, and stored appropriately
  • Organisation and People Management
    • Oversee the performance management, mentoring, and career development of assigned IT staff
    • Reinforce team approach throughout practice in both client projects and internal initiatives
    • Responsible for the recruitment, development, motivation and retention of assigned IT staff
    • Arrange refreshment courses and super user trainings to business to upkeep business knowledge on IT systems


Requirements:

  • Degree in Computer Science or similar discipline
  • Certified in any of the following IT professional qualification is preferred
    • -Project Management (e.g. PMP, PRINCE2)
    • -Information security management (e.g. CISSP)
    • -IT governance / audit (e.g. CISA, CISM)
    • -IT service management (e.g. ITIL)
    • -System / Database Administration (e.g. OCA, OCP, MSSQL, MCSA, MCSE)
  • 15 years in IT with at least 6 in a managerial position
  • 5 years working experience of designing and developing IT infrastructure in accordance with the business strategies in MNC
  • 5 years of IT team/department budget management
  • 3 years working experience of managing +10M HKD projects
  • 3 years working experience to communicate IT challenges & opportunities effectively to all level, up to CEO, CIO, COO
  • Strong background on coordinating and leading Business Continuity Plan and DR projects and conduct annual review for enhancement
  • Strong background on vendor and service contract management and monitoring, including cost & benefit analysis, contract review and performance review
  • Knowledge in any of the below is preferred
    • Oracle DB, MS SQL, MySQL, MangoDB
    • AIX, Linux, VMware, VDI, MDM
    • Microsoft family: Window Server platform, AD, exchange, SharePoint, Office365
    • Cisco switch, H3C switch, Fortinet FG, Palo Alto NGFW, Citrix Netscaler, F5 BigIP, IronPort, Bluecoat
    • Cisco CM, UC, Jabber, MS Sky for Biz, Avaya IPT
    • Network protocols and service: BGP, OSPF, MPLS, IPLC, IPSec
    • Security and monitor platform: APT, SIEM, SandBoxing, NPMD, APM
